Nysha Lilly Obituary, Raleigh, NC – The unexpected death of Nysha Lilly, a gifted puzzle artist and loving mother, has left her family, friends, and community devastated. At just 35 years old, Nysha’s sudden passing has sent shockwaves through those who knew and loved her. Admitted to REX Hospital only days before Thanksgiving, her health deteriorated rapidly, leaving her 8-year-old son, Damon Reggie, known affectionately as “Dame,” without the mother who was his constant source of love and inspiration.
